Title :
A real-time communication service for ATM-based distributed systems
Author :
Lizzi, Christophe ; Montiel, J. ; Gressier-Soudan, Eric
Author_Institution :
CS Technol. Inf., Bron, France
Abstract :
We present a real-time communication service suitable for distributed systems built over ATM networks. This service offers end-to-end quality of service guarantees, and supports end-to-end priority inheritance. Prioritized handling of user messages is performed in each communication layer crossed, including the ATM level. Our service relies on a specific real-time ATM adaptation layer (AAL), that grants to preempt the transmission of a low priority message by a higher priority one. A transport service, in charge of admission control, resource reservation and connection setup is also presented. The real-time transport (RT-transport) service is implemented in the Chorus distributed operating system, as servers running in the microkernel address space. A real-rime interprocess communication (IPC) service runs over the RT-transport service. It offers location transparency to distributed communicating processes, and is designed to deal with deadline scheduling requirements. Our communication architecture allows communication user rates up to 130 Mbps over 155 Mbps ATM links. The end-to-end transfer delay is less than 400 μs
Keywords :
asynchronous transfer mode; network operating systems; quality of service; real-time systems; scheduling; telecommunication congestion control; transport protocols; 130 Mbit/s; 400 mus; AAL; ATM-based distributed systems; Chorus distributed operating system; admission control; communication architecture; communication layer; connection setup; deadline scheduling requirements; distributed communicating processes; end-to-end priority inheritance; end-to-end quality of service guarantees; end-to-end transfer delay; low priority message; microkernel address space; real-rime interprocess communication; real-time ATM adaptation layer; real-time communication service; real-time transport service; resource reservation; transport service; Admission control; Communication channels; Communication system control; Control systems; Delay; Operating systems; Process control; Quality of service; Real time systems; Time factors;
Conference_Titel :
ATM, 1998. ICATM-98., 1998 1st IEEE International Conference on
Conference_Location :
Colmar
Print_ISBN :
0-7803-4982-2
DOI :
10.1109/ICATM.1998.688175